Question Turning ON d light in Sony Ericsson P1i


Hi, the only way I've found to turn the light on the back of the Sony Ericsson P1i on, is to go in to camera mode, turn on flash and hold down the camera button half way.

There must be some way to turn the light ON without having to hold down the button?

Any ideas? Any applications out there to turn the light ON and OFF? Any way of writing an application to do that?
